Buying a home in North Scottsdale

This Scottsdale house-buying guide can help you find your perfect home.

Set a budget

Determining your budget beforehand can help you find affordable homes and avoid disappointment. To estimate your budget, use online calculators, but go to a lender for a more exact estimate.

Find a realtor

A real estate agent can identify homes that meet your criteria, negotiate on your behalf, and advise you throughout the buyer’s process. Find an agent with Scottsdale market expertise and knowledge of your chosen neighborhoods.

Research neighborhoods

Many neighborhoods in Scottsdale have their unique character. Find out what the neighborhoods you like have to offer.

Visit open houses

Attending open houses can help you evaluate homes and neighborhoods. Visit the houses to examine the floor plan, ask questions, and get a feel for the community.

Home inspection

A house inspection will disclose leaks and structural flaws you may not discover simply by glancing at them. This information can help you negotiate a lower price or request repairs before closing. Afterward, make an offer.

Close deal

After your offer is accepted, close the deal. Sign a contract, pay a down payment, and get financing if needed.

Places to visit in North Scottsdale

Interesting places to visit in this city include:

Penske Racing Museum

The Penske Racing Museum, 20 minutes north of downtown, has an amazing collection of sparkling vehicles, trophies, and racing memorabilia. Its relics and exhibitions reveal the origins, evolution, and accomplishments of one of the most successful sporting dynasties.

MacDonald Ranch

If you like horseback riding and the outdoors, visit MacDonald’s Ranch. The large stable in the Sonoran Desert north of Scottsdale offers a variety of ‘Wild West’ and cowboy-themed activities, including hayrides and stagecoach rides.

The OdySea Aquarium

OdySea, the southwest’s largest aquarium, features massive shoals of shimmering fish and tons of sea critters. A 10-minute drive north of the city, it contains huge aquaria, educational exhibits, and interactive animal encounters.

The West Museum

Since opening in 2015, the museum has drawn crowds with its clean design, well-presented displays, and extensive Western collection. Beautiful Hopi ceramics, antique paintings, and images are displayed with cowboy hats, saddles, spurs, and lassos.

Fashion Square

The city center’s massive, upmarket Fashion Square is consistently listed among the nation’s largest and best malls. It features over 240 specialty boutiques, restaurants, and a big movie theater, making it one of the best places to shop, dine, and party in town.
